Professional Experience
With extensive experience across a range of settings, I have developed a comprehensive skill set in therapy and mental health care. My professional journey includes:
Lead Therapist, Liberty Resources Foster Care Program: In this role, I led therapeutic interventions for children and families in the foster care system. I focused on addressing trauma, emotional challenges, and developing treatment plans tailored to each client's needs.
Upstate University Hospital: I contributed to mental health assessments and treatment planning, working closely with a multidisciplinary team to provide comprehensive care in a hospital setting.
St. Joseph’s Hospital: My work here involved delivering individual and group therapy to a diverse patient population, honing my skills in various therapeutic approaches and crisis management.
Group Practice: I have provided therapy to children, teens, adults, elders, and couples. This diverse experience has equipped me with the ability to address a wide range of issues and therapeutic needs.

Education
I hold a Master’s degree in Social Work from Syracuse University, where I developed a robust foundation in mental health assessment, evaluation, and treatment. My academic journey was further enriched by hands-on experiences, including internships with Upstate University Hospital and the Liberty Resources Foster Care Program. These opportunities provided me with valuable insights and practical skills, enabling me to effectively support diverse populations and refine my therapeutic approach.
In addition to my formal education, I am committed to ongoing professional development. I have pursued specialized training in:
Dialectical Behavioral Therapy (DBT)
Eye Movement Desensitization and Reprocessing Therapy (EMDR)
The Gottman Method
Trauma-Focused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(TF-CBT)
